/*
 * Stadar Esports Data API
 *
 * Read-only esports data across all major competitive titles. Flat-tier pricing (no per-game gates), monthly subscriptions, sandbox keys for evaluation. See https://stadar.net for tier pricing. All endpoints under `/v1/...`. The version in `info.version` matches the URL prefix; non-breaking field additions ship in `/v1`, breaking changes get a `/v2`. We commit to 24 months of `/v1` support after `/v2` ships. Times are UTC end-to-end (RFC 3339). Localization is the client's problem. Cursors are opaque base64 strings; treat them as such. 
 *
 * The version of the OpenAPI document: v1
 * Contact: api@stadar.net
 * Generated by: https://openapi-generator.tech
 */


use reqwest;
use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ize, de::Error as _};
use crate::{apis::ResponseContent, models};
use super::{Error, configuration, ContentType};

/// struct for passing parameters to the method [`teams_get`]
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ct TeamsGetParams {
    /// Either a public ID (`team_<ulid>`, case-insensitive) or a team slug. Slugs require the `?game=` query param to scope the lookup; passing a slug without `?game=` 400s. 
    pub id: String,
    /// Required when `id` is a slug. Ignored when `id` is a `team_<ulid>`.
    pub game: Option<String>
}

/// struct for passing parameters to the method [`teams_head_to_head`]
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ct TeamsHeadToHeadParams {
    /// Either a `team_<ulid>` public id or a team slug.
    pub id: String,
    /// Either a `team_<ulid>` public id or a team slug.
    pub opponent: String,
    /// Required when either `id` or `opponent` is a slug.
    pub game: Option<String>,
    /// Items per page. 1-200, default 50. (Pro+ on `/v1/matches` may request up to 10k via `?bulk=true`.)
    pub limit: Option<i32>
}

/// struct for passing parameters to the method [`teams_list`]
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ct TeamsListParams {
    /// Items per page. 1-200, default 50. (Pro+ on `/v1/matches` may request up to 10k via `?bulk=true`.)
    pub limit: Option<i32>,
    /// Opaque pagination cursor. Hand back the value from `meta.paging.cursor` to fetch the next page; stop when `meta.paging.has_more` is false. Cursors are valid for at least 24 hours and signed against a per-deployment secret — treat them as opaque strings. The wire format may change in a backwards-compatible way (a future cursor will still satisfy the regex above). 
    pub cursor: Option<String>,
    /// Restrict to one game slug (e.g. `lol`, `cs2`).
    pub game: Option<String>,
    /// Restrict to one region (e.g. `na`, `eu`, `sea`).
    pub region: Option<String>,
    /// Case-insensitive substring match on team name, acronym, or slug. Minimum 2 characters. The fastest way to resolve a team by name. 
    pub search: Option<String>
}

/// struct for passing parameters to the method [`teams_matches`]
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ct TeamsMatchesParams {
    /// Either a `team_<ulid>` public id or a team slug. Slug requires `?game=`.
    pub id: String,
    /// Required when `id` is a slug.
    pub game: Option<String>,
    /// Items per page. 1-200, default 50. (Pro+ on `/v1/matches` may request up to 10k via `?bulk=true`.)
    pub limit: Option<i32>,
    /// Opaque pagination cursor. Hand back the value from `meta.paging.cursor` to fetch the next page; stop when `meta.paging.has_more` is false. Cursors are valid for at least 24 hours and signed against a per-deployment secret — treat them as opaque strings. The wire format may change in a backwards-compatible way (a future cursor will still satisfy the regex above). 
    pub cursor: Option<String>,
    pub status: Option<String>
}

/// struct for passing parameters to the method [`teams_roster`]
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ct TeamsRosterParams {
    /// Either a `team_<ulid>` public id or a team slug. Slug requires `?game=`.
    pub id: String,
    /// Required when `id` is a slug.
    pub game: Option<String>,
    pub include_former: Option<bool>
}

/// struct for passing parameters to the method [`teams_stats`]
#[derive(Clone, Debug)]
pub struct TeamsStatsParams {
    /// Either a `team_<ulid>` public id or a team slug. Slug requires `?game=`.
    pub id: String,
    /// Required when `id` is a slug.
    pub game: Option<String>
}

/// Single team detail including enrichment fields (coach, manager, social handles) when known from upstream sources. 
pub async fn teams_get(configuration: &configuration::Configuration, params: TeamsGetParams) -> Result<models::TeamEnvelope, Error<TeamsGetError>> {

    let uri_str = format!("{}/v1/teams/{id}", configuration.base_path, id=crate::apis::urlencode(params.id));
    let mut req_builder = configuration.client.request(reqwest::Method::GET, &uri_str);

    if let Some(ref param_value) = params.game {
        req_builder = req_builder.query(&[("game", &param_value.to_string())]);
    }
    if let Some(ref user_agent) = configuration.user_agent {
        req_builder = req_builder.header(reqwest::header::USER_AGENT, user_agent.clone());
    }
    if let Some(ref token) = configuration.bearer_access_token {
        req_builder = req_builder.bearer_auth(token.to_owned());
    };

    let req = req_builder.build()?;
    let resp = configuration.client.execute(req).await?;

    let status = resp.status();
    let content_type = resp
        .headers()
        .get("content-type")
        .and_then(|v| v.to_str().ok())
        .unwrap_or("application/octet-stream");
    let content_type = super::ContentType::from(content_type);

    if !status.is_client_error() && !status.is_server_error() {
        let content = resp.text().await?;
        match content_type {
            ContentType::Json => serde_json::from_str(&content).map_err(Error::from),
            ContentType::Text => return Err(Error::from(serde_json::Error::custom("Received `text/plain` content type response that cannot be converted to `models::TeamEnvelope`"))),
            ContentType::Unsupported(unknown_type) => return Err(Error::from(serde_json::Error::custom(format!("Received `{unknown_type}` content type response that cannot be converted to `models::TeamEnvelope`")))),
        }
    } else {
        let content = resp.text().await?;
        let entity: Option<TeamsGetError> = serde_json::from_str(&content).ok();
        Err(Error::ResponseError(ResponseContent { status, content, entity }))
    }
}
